1.什么是黑色艉流?
黑色艉流是一种常用于网站的页面设计风格,常常被用来展示图片和视频等资料。该设计风格的风格独特,视觉效果非常出色,能够吸引用户的眼球,提高用户的浏览体验。与其它设计风格相比,黑色艉流更加高端、时尚,能够让用户在浏览网站时更有视觉冲击感。
2.如何设置黑色艉流全屏?
2.1 使用CSS3的Transform属性
使用CSS3的Transform属性可以帮助您更好地实现黑色艉流的全屏效果。您可以将元素的高度和宽度设置为100%以适配屏幕大小,同时,使用Transform能够让网页在缩放的时候能够保持高质量的视觉效果。
下面是一些示例代码:
/*HTML代码*/
/*CSS代码*/
#fullscreen{
position: absolute;
top: 0;
right: 0;
bottom: 0;
left: 0;
z-index: -1;
}
img{
width: 100%;
height:100%;
transform-origin: center;
transform: scale(1);
}
这段代码的效果是让页面中的图片铺满整个页面,无论用户如何缩放网页,图片都能够保持在最佳状态。
2.2 使用JavaScript进行全屏操作
除了使用CSS3的Transform属性外,您还可以使用JavaScript来进行全屏操作。这种方法的好处是能够更好地控制网页的全屏显示效果。
下面是一个简单的示例:
/*HTML代码*/
Fullscreen Demo
#background {
background-color: #000;
position: fixed;
top: 0;
left: 0;
width: 100%;
height: 100%;
}
var el = document.getElementById('background');
el.addEventListener('click', function () {
toggleFullScreen(el);
});
function toggleFullScreen(el) {
if (!document.fullscreenElement && // alternative standard method
!document.mozFullScreenElement && !document.webkitFullscreenElement && !document.msFullscreenElement) { // current working methods
if (el.requestFullscreen) {
el.requestFullscreen();
} else if (el.msRequestFullscreen) {
el.msRequestFullscreen();
} else if (el.mozRequestFullScreen) {
el.mozRequestFullScreen();
} else if (el.webkitRequestFullscreen) {
el.webkitRequestFullscreen(Element.ALLOW_KEYBOARD_INPUT);
}
} else {
if (document.exitFullscreen) {
document.exitFullscreen();
} else if (document.msExitFullscreen) {
document.msExitFullscreen();
} else if (document.mozCancelFullScreen) {
document.mozCancelFullScreen();
} else if (document.webkitExitFullscreen) {
document.webkitExitFullscreen();
}
}
}
这段代码的效果是使整个页面变成全屏状态,用户单击一次页面就可以切换全屏和非全屏状态。
3.总结
黑色艉流是一种非常常见的网页设计风格,在展示图片和视频等多媒体内容时效果非常出色。要想更好地展示黑色艉流效果,您可以使用CSS3的Transform属性或者Javascript来实现全屏效果。这些方法都能够使网页在全屏状态下呈现出更为优美、高质量的视觉效果。
无论您是想展示图片、视频还是其他多媒体内容,使用黑色艉流设计风格来呈现都是一个不错的选择。只要您掌握了这些核心技术,就能够让您的网站在用户眼中更加出众。